Prep Time: 5 Minutes Cook Time: 25 Minutes |
Ready In: 30 Minutes Servings: 6 |
|
A great lower fat version with good flavor. 6 WW points per serving Ingredients:
1 tablespoon canola oil |
2 onions, chopped |
1 green bell pepper, chopped |
2 garlic cloves, minced |
1/2 tablespoon ground cumin |
1 teaspoon chili powder |
1 lb ground turkey breast |
1 cup ketchup |
2 tablespoons brown sugar, packed |
2 tablespoons worcestershire sauce |
1/2 teaspoon salt |
6 hamburger buns, split |
Directions:
1. Heat oil in large non-stick skillet. 2. Saute onions, pepper and garlic about 5 minutes. 3. Stir in the cumin, chili powder and then stir in the turkey, cooking about 3 minutes. 4. Add the ketchup, brown sugar, Worcestershire sauce and salt. 5. Cook until turkey is cooked through, about 4-5 minutes. 6. Top open-faced buns with turkey mixture, serve and enjoy! |
